Affordable Drugstore anti-aging products

Investing in anti-aging products doesn't have to break the bank. Many drugstore brands offer affordable options that are just as effective as high-end products. Here are some budget-friendly anti-aging products that can help combat the signs of aging:

1. Retinol Cream

Retinol is a form of vitamin A that is known for its anti-aging properties. It can help reduce the appearance of fine lines, wrinkles, and dark spots. Look for a retinol cream that has a low percentage to avoid irritation, especially if you have sensitive skin.

2. Hyaluronic acid serum

Hyaluronic acid is a powerhouse ingredient that helps hydrate the skin and plump up fine lines and wrinkles. A Hyaluronic acid serum can be applied before moisturizer to lock in moisture and keep the skin looking youthful and supple.

3. Vitamin C Serum

V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that can brighten the skin, even out skin tone, and protect against environmental damage. A vitamin C serum can help fade dark spots and discoloration, leaving the skin looking radiant and youthful.

4. Sunscreen

Sunscreen is a non-negotiable step in any skincare routine, especially when it comes to anti-aging. UV rays can accelerate the aging process and cause sun damage, leading to wrinkles, fine lines, and dark spots. Choose a broad-spectrum sunscreen with at least SPF 30 and reapply throughout the day for maximum protection.

5. Eye Cream

The skin around the eyes is thinner and more delicate, making it prone to signs of aging such as wrinkles and puffiness. An eye cream can help hydrate and firm the eye area, reducing the appearance of crow's feet and dark circles.

Incorporating Anti-Aging Products into Your Daily Skincare Routine

Now that you have some affordable anti-aging products in your arsenal, it's time to incorporate them into your daily skincare routine. Here are some tips on how to make the most out of these products:

1. Cleanse Your Skin

Start your day by cleansing your skin to remove any dirt, oil, and impurities that may have accumulated overnight. Use a gentle cleanser that won't strip your skin of its natural oils.

2. Apply Anti-Aging Products

After cleansing, apply your anti-aging products in the following order: serum, eye cream, moisturizer, and sunscreen. Give each product some time to absorb before moving on to the next step.

3. Be Consistent

Consistency is key when it comes to seeing results from your skincare routine. Make sure to use your anti-aging products every day, both in the morning and at night, to maximize their effectiveness.

4. Practice Patience

Results from anti-aging products don't happen overnight. It may take weeks or even months to see noticeable improvements in your skin. Be patient and stick to your routine for the best results.
